The war crimes trial of John Demjanjuk of Cleveland was set to open here January 19. He is charged with committing atrocities at the Treblinka death camp — where 900,000 Jews were murdered during World War II — as the sadistic guard “Ivan the Terrible.” But at a hearing in District Court here, the first suspected Nazi war criminal extradited to Israel for trial said he was not “Ivan.”
